Properly dividing your betting budget is also an important factor to help you maintain your betting in the long term. A popular strategy is "percentage betting". You should only bet a small portion of your total money, for example 2-5% of your total capital. This will help you maintain financial stability even when you encounter a long losing streak. When you win, your betting amount will increase proportionally, but when you lose, you only lose a small portion of your capital, minimizing the risk of losing all your money.
